About the Appalachian trail, is it only for hiking or could one camp there?
It takes months to hike the entire Appalachian Trail so yes, people camp there. Most bring their own tents and camp beside the trail, but there are also shelters all along it from Georgia to Maine. Many shelters are older and primitive, with limited beds or no beds. Most have fireplaces because it can be cold at higher elevations even in summer. You couldn't camp there in the same place all summer or the Rangers would make you move.
